The CGA5L3C0G2E822J160AA is a high-performance, high-reliability multilayer ceramic capacitor from TDK Corporation, part of its CGA series of automotive-grade components. Utilizing a Class I ceramic dielectric material (C0G/NP0 characteristic), it provides exceptionally stable and predictable capacitance over a wide temperature range. With a rated voltage of 250V, a capacitance value of 8200pF (8.2nF), a tolerance of ±5%, and AEC-Q200 certification, it is specifically designed for demanding automotive electronics and high-reliability industrial applications to ensure long-term performance and circuit stability in harsh environments.

Excellent Temperature Stability: C0G (NP0) dielectric ensures minimal capacitance change (typically ±30ppm/°C) across the entire -55°C to 125°C operating range, offering highly stable performance.
Low Loss & High Q Factor: Features very low dielectric loss and equivalent series resistance, making it suitable for high-frequency, high-Q resonant circuits and filtering applications.
High Rated Voltage: 250V DC rating provides ample design margin, enhancing reliability in environments with voltage transients.
Automotive-Grade Reliability & Certification: AEC-Q200 certified, meeting the automotive industry's most stringent reliability requirements for components regarding temperature cycling, mechanical shock, and humidity bias.
Minimal DC Bias Dependence: Capacitance value remains virtually unchanged with applied DC bias voltage, ensuring consistent circuit performance under real operating conditions.
No Piezoelectric Effect: C0G dielectric is free from the piezoelectric effect, preventing the conversion of mechanical vibration into electrical noise, making it ideal for low-noise circuits.
Compact Size: Utilizes the standard 1206 package to deliver high performance within limited PCB space.
Automotive Electronic Systems: Used in timing, filtering, and resonant circuits within Engine Control Units, Advanced Driver-Assistance Systems, infotainment systems, and Battery Management Systems, especially in high-temperature zones near the engine.
RF & High-Frequency Circuits: Suitable for impedance matching, tuning, and filtering circuits in base stations, wireless communication modules, and GPS receivers.
Precision Analog Circuits: Employed in integration, sample-and-hold, and bypass applications for high-precision instrumentation amplifiers, data converters, and sensor signal conditioning circuits.
Industrial Control & Power Supplies: Provides stable performance in snubber, resonant, and noise suppression circuits for industrial PLCs, inverters, and switch-mode power supplies.
Medical Equipment: Used in medical monitoring and imaging devices where stability and safety are paramount.
